Re: Mirror with map light built in
You say Accessory Book, but what years? I deal mostly in '71-'72 and have Accessory Booklets for both years, and no mention of this option. Must be for information for earlier years. How ever Map Light Mirrors were available as an option for all '70 model year passenger cars. I have one in my El Camino. It was part as the Auxilary Lighting Group RPO NO. ZJ9. Very common years ago. Seen lots of these in cars, most common in Impalas and Caprices years ago. Don't know about other makes of G.M. but it was more that likely available as an option. And this option I'm sure was available for other years too.
